The brief

One page, one path. Everything a visitor needs to decide, in the order they need it, ending in a way to get in touch. No navigation to get lost in, because a single page that answers the questions in sequence beats five pages that make someone hunt.

What it does

  • Its own domain, so nothing about it is borrowed from a platform that could change the terms later.
  • Instant on a phone. The whole page weighs less than a single stock photo on most sites, which is the only performance work that reliably survives contact with reality.
